Best card layout for mixed airline point pools
I collect both transferable points and a co-branded airline card — which earns more on a direct flight purchase?
Scenario
Wallet: Amex Gold (3× on flights booked direct, Membership Rewards at 1.0¢), Capital One Venture X (2× miles everywhere, 1.0¢).
Both pools transfer to airline partners; we value each at the UVM rate.

4. Category multipliers
Airline MCC. Amex Gold 3× → 1,800 MR × 1.0¢ = $18.00. Venture X 2× → 1,200 miles × 1.0¢ = $12.00. Amex Gold wins on direct airline spend.
Result
Swipe Amex Gold for the direct flight (3× ≈ $18). Keep Venture X as the 2× catch-all for portal bookings and everything outside a bonus category.
